Wall Stickers and Decals
Wall stickers and decals present a more flexible decorating option compared to traditional art pieces. They are typically easy to apply and remove, making them especially appealing for renters or those who like to refresh their decor regularly. With Hello Kitty-themed stickers, you can adorn not just the walls, but also furniture and even ceilings. They come in various shapes and sizes, allowing for creative arrangements that truly personalize a space. Plus, they are often budget-friendly, making them an attractive option for those looking to enhance their decor without breaking the bank.

Assessing Room Size and Layout
When contemplating Hello Kitty wall decor, the size and layout of the space are imperative factors to measure. A large, bold poster might overwhelm a small room, while tiny decals could get lost on a large wall. For example, in a modest bedroom, utilizing a single oversized art piece could create an impactful statement without overcrowding. Meanwhile, in more expansive areas like living rooms or playrooms, you might consider a playful collage of various Hello Kitty-related items.
"The essence of decor lies in balance. Understand your space to unlock creativity."
Here are some practical considerations to contemplate:
- Focus on Wall Dimensions: Measure the height and width of your walls to identify suitable sizes for art and decor items.
- Spatial Flow: Consider furniture placement and how the decor will interact with everything in the room.
- Use of Height: Think about vertical space, especially in smaller areas. A tall vertical piece can draw the eyes upward, creating an illusion of height.

Tools and Materials Required
Before diving into the installation process, gathering the right tools is imperative. Here’s a concise list to make sure you have what you need:
- Level: Ensures your frames or decals hang straight.
- Measuring Tape: To measure distances and avoid uneven gaps.
- Pencil: A non-permanent means to mark where your pieces will go.
- Hammer or Screwdriver: Depending on whether you'll use nails or screws.
- Adhesive Hooks or Double-Sided Tape: For wall stickers or lightweight decor.
- Wall Anchors: These are essential if you're hanging heavier items like framed art.
Gathering these materials beforehand not only streamlines the process but also prevents last-minute scrambles that could lead to mistakes.
Placement Strategies
Placement involves both the visual appeal and functionality of the decor. Here are several strategies to consider:
- Eye Level Display: Aim to hang your artwork around eye level, which is generally considered to be between 57 and 60 inches from the floor. This creates a more inviting atmosphere.
- Groupings: Instead of hanging individual pieces, consider creating a gallery wall. Mixing sizes and formats, such as frames and decals, can create an engaging focal point.
- Balance with Other Elements: Think about how each piece of decor interacts with existing furniture or fixtures in the room. Aligning your Hello Kitty decor with similar colors or themes can enhance cohesion.

Upcycling and DIY Ideas
Upcycling is a fabulous way to explore creativity while giving new life to old items. In the context of Hello Kitty wall decor, repurposing existing materials becomes a fun and imaginative endeavor. Here are a couple of ideas:
- Fabric Scraps: If you have old Hello Kitty t-shirts or fabric remnants, they can be transformed into unique wall hangings. Piecing together colorful fabric to create a collage brings a personal touch and adds texture to your wall.
- Framed Wall Art: Instead of buying new frames, consider visiting thrift stores. You may find old frames that need a little love. A coat of eco-friendly paint plus some spruced-up Hello Kitty prints can yield striking results.
Engaging in these DIY projects not only expresses your artistic flair but also means fewer new resources are consumed.
